Understanding the Gameplay Mechanics
At its heart, the chicken road game is built on a random number generator (RNG), ensuring the outcome of each step is unpredictable. Players begin with a base stake and initiate the game, sending their chicken onto the road. With each step, the multiplier increases, boosting the potential payout. The crucial decision players face is when to ‘cash out’ and secure their winnings. Continuing further down the road dramatically increases the potential reward, but also the risk of hitting an obstacle and losing the entire stake.
The game interface is typically clean and user-friendly, providing a visual representation of the chicken’s journey along the road. Obstacles might include foxes, cars, or other hazards, each representing a possibility of game-ending misfortune. Players must carefully weigh the escalating multiplier against the probability of encountering an obstacle.

Setting Limits and Recognizing Warning Signs
Most online casinos offer various tools to promote responsible gambling,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Utilizing these tools can help you maintain control over your spending and prevent problematic gambling behavior. Some warning signs to watch out for include chasing losses, increasing your stakes to win back lost money, playing for longer periods than intended, or neglecting personal responsibilities. If you or someone you know is struggling with gambling addiction, help is available through various support organizations.
